This is an automated email from the git hooks/post-receive script. seamlik-guest pushed a commit to branch master in repository lucene2.
commit ad9dd929ed6255b225ea68280bab789300df7ebe Author: Jan-Pascal van Best <[email protected]> Date: Fri Feb 1 13:19:40 2008 +0000 Removed three empty directories from the -doc package; Disabled one of the contrib/highlighter tests since it needs network access; Removed the gdata patch completely, since gdata is removed from lucene --- debian/changelog | 4 +- debian/patches/00list | 3 +- debian/patches/81_prevent-network-access.dpatch | 29 +++++++++ debian/patches/old/20_remove-gdata-server.dpatch | 78 ------------------------ debian/rules | 5 ++ 5 files changed, 37 insertions(+), 82 deletions(-) diff --git a/debian/changelog b/debian/changelog index 4eff0bd..22cc537 100644 --- a/debian/changelog +++ b/debian/changelog @@ -1,4 +1,4 @@ -lucene2 (2.3.0+ds1-1) UNRELEASED; urgency=low +lucene2 (2.3.0+ds1-1) unstable; urgency=low [ Varun Hiremath ] * New upstream release @@ -27,7 +27,7 @@ lucene2 (2.3.0+ds1-1) UNRELEASED; urgency=low * Prevent the test run to download anything, which would not work for autobuilders - -- Jan-Pascal van Best <[email protected]> Fri, 01 Feb 2008 10:42:29 +0100 + -- Jan-Pascal van Best <[email protected]> Fri, 01 Feb 2008 14:18:11 +0100 lucene2 (2.2.0-2) unstable; urgency=low diff --git a/debian/patches/00list b/debian/patches/00list index 1c979cb..db62a9b 100644 --- a/debian/patches/00list +++ b/debian/patches/00list @@ -8,5 +8,4 @@ 61_lucli-script.dpatch 70_fix-contrib-regex-libs.dpatch 80_prevent-downloading-data-files.dpatch -#80_fix-javadocs-classpath.dpatch -#81_fix-javadocs-links.dpatch +81_prevent-network-access.dpatch diff --git a/debian/patches/81_prevent-network-access.dpatch b/debian/patches/81_prevent-network-access.dpatch new file mode 100755 index 0000000..8b231b7 --- /dev/null +++ b/debian/patches/81_prevent-network-access.dpatch @@ -0,0 +1,29 @@ +#! /bin/sh /usr/share/dpatch/dpatch-run +## 81_prevent-network-access.dpatch by Jan-Pascal van Best <[email protected]> +## +## All lines beginning with `## DP:' are a description of the patch. +## DP: Disable one of the tests in contrib/highlighter. It seems the XML parser +## DP: resolves the DTD or xmlns address, causing network access which can cause +## DP: trouble when running automated builds. + +@DPATCH@ +diff -urNad lucene2~/contrib/highlighter/src/test/org/apache/lucene/search/highlight/HighlighterTest.java lucene2/contrib/highlighter/src/test/org/apache/lucene/search/highlight/HighlighterTest.java +--- lucene2~/contrib/highlighter/src/test/org/apache/lucene/search/highlight/HighlighterTest.java 2008-01-21 02:29:36.000000000 +0100 ++++ lucene2/contrib/highlighter/src/test/org/apache/lucene/search/highlight/HighlighterTest.java 2008-02-01 14:15:45.000000000 +0100 +@@ -449,6 +449,8 @@ + * Demonstrates creation of an XHTML compliant doc using new encoding facilities. + * @throws Exception + */ ++ ++ /* Disabled for Debian packaging, causes network access during builds + public void testEncoding() throws Exception + { + String rawDocContent = "\"Smith & sons' prices < 3 and >4\" claims article"; +@@ -499,6 +501,7 @@ + String decodedSnippet=h2.getFirstChild().getNodeValue(); + assertEquals("XHTML Encoding should have worked:", rawDocContent,decodedSnippet); + } ++ */ + + public void testMultiSearcher() throws Exception + { diff --git a/debian/patches/old/20_remove-gdata-server.dpatch b/debian/patches/old/20_remove-gdata-server.dpatch deleted file mode 100755 index 44d867f..0000000 --- a/debian/patches/old/20_remove-gdata-server.dpatch +++ /dev/null @@ -1,78 +0,0 @@ -#! /bin/sh /usr/share/dpatch/dpatch-run -## 20_remove-gdata-server.dpatch by Jan-Pascal van Best <[email protected]> -## -## All lines beginning with `## DP:' are a description of the patch. -## DP: No description. - -@DPATCH@ -diff -urNad trunk~/build.xml trunk/build.xml ---- trunk~/build.xml 2007-06-05 13:18:25.000000000 +0200 -+++ trunk/build.xml 2007-06-05 13:19:51.000000000 +0200 -@@ -28,6 +28,7 @@ - <!-- NOTE: gdata jars only used with jdk 5 but include them even for lower jdk --> - <fileset dir="contrib"> - <include name="**/*.jar"/> -+ <exclude name="gdata-server/**/*.jar"/> - </fileset> - </path> - -@@ -51,10 +52,11 @@ - - <patternset id="src.dist.patterns" - includes="src/,build.xml,*build*.xml,docs/,*.txt,contrib/," -- excludes="contrib/db/*/lib/,contrib/*/ext-libs/,src/site/build/" -+ excludes="contrib/db/*/lib/,contrib/*/ext-libs/,src/site/build/,contrib/gdata-server/" - /> - <patternset id="binary.build.dist.patterns" - includes="${final.name}.jar,${demo.war.name}.war,${demo.name}.jar,docs/,contrib/*/*.jar" -+ excludes="contrib/gdata-server/*.jar" - /> - <patternset id="binary.root.dist.patterns" - includes="src/demo/,src/jsp/,docs/,*.txt" -@@ -370,6 +372,7 @@ - <subant target="@{target}" failonerror="@{failonerror}"> - <fileset dir="." - includes="contrib/*/build.xml" -+ excludes="contrib/gdata-server/build.xml" - /> - </subant> - </sequential> -@@ -399,7 +402,7 @@ - <attribute name="access"/> - <attribute name="destdir"/> - <sequential> -- -+ <!-- debian-ignore - <dirset dir="contrib/gdata-server/src/core/src/java" id="gdata-server-core"> - <include name="**" if="build-1-5-contrib" /> - </dirset> -@@ -409,6 +412,7 @@ - <dirset dir="contrib/gdata-server/src/hivemind/src/java" id="gdata-server-hivemind"> - <include name="**" if="build-1-5-contrib" /> - </dirset> -+ --> - - <javadoc - overview="src/java/overview.html" -@@ -459,9 +463,11 @@ - <packageset dir="contrib/wordnet/src/java"/> - <packageset dir="contrib/xml-query-parser/src/java"/> - <!-- end alpha sort --> -+ <!-- debian-ignore - <packageset refid="gdata-server-core" /> - <packageset refid="gdata-server-gom" /> - <packageset refid="gdata-server-hivemind" /> -+ --> - - <!-- If the main javadoc Group listing includes an "Other --> - <!-- Packages" group after the ones listed here, then those --> -@@ -476,7 +482,9 @@ - <group title="contrib: Benchmark" packages="org.apache.lucene.benchmark*"/> - <group title="contrib: DB" packages="org.apache.lucene.store.db*:org.apache.lucene.store.je*:com.sleepycat*"/> - <group title="contrib: Highlighter" packages="org.apache.lucene.search.highlight*"/> -+ <!-- debian-ignore - <group title="contrib: GData Server (Java1.5)" packages="org.apache.lucene.gdata.*"/> -+ --> - <group title="contrib: Lucli" packages="lucli*"/> - <group title="contrib: Memory" packages="org.apache.lucene.index.memory*"/> - <group title="contrib: Miscellaneous " packages="org.apache.lucene.misc*:org.apache.lucene.queryParser.analyzing*:org.apache.lucene.queryParser.precedence*"/> diff --git a/debian/rules b/debian/rules index b129ed2..8662a62 100755 --- a/debian/rules +++ b/debian/rules @@ -12,6 +12,7 @@ DEB_INSTALL_CHANGELOGS_liblucene2-java := CHANGES.txt # Build with Sun JDK 1.5 JAVA_HOME := /usr/lib/jvm/java-1.5.0-sun +# JAVA_HOME := /usr/lib/jvm/java-gcj DEB_ANT_BUILD_TARGET := javacc jar-core build-contrib war-demo javadocs DEB_ANT_CHECK_TARGET := test @@ -66,6 +67,10 @@ install/liblucene2-java-doc:: mkdir -p $(CURDIR)/debian/liblucene2-java-doc/usr/share/doc/liblucene2-java-doc/ cp -r docs $(CURDIR)/debian/liblucene2-java-doc/usr/share/doc/liblucene2-java-doc/ cp -r build/docs/* $(CURDIR)/debian/liblucene2-java-doc/usr/share/doc/liblucene2-java-doc/docs/ + # Remove empty directories + rmdir --ignore-fail-on-non-empty $(CURDIR)/debian/liblucene2-java-doc/usr/share/doc/liblucene2-java-doc/docs/skin/css + rmdir --ignore-fail-on-non-empty $(CURDIR)/debian/liblucene2-java-doc/usr/share/doc/liblucene2-java-doc/docs/skin/scripts + rmdir --ignore-fail-on-non-empty $(CURDIR)/debian/liblucene2-java-doc/usr/share/doc/liblucene2-java-doc/docs/skin/translations install -d $(CURDIR)/debian/liblucene2-java-doc/usr/share/doc/liblucene2-java-doc/demo install -m 644 build/lucene-demos-$(UPSTREAM_VERSION).jar $(CURDIR)/debian/liblucene2-java-doc/usr/share/doc/liblucene2-java-doc/demo/ install -m 644 build/luceneweb.war $(CURDIR)/debian/liblucene2-java-doc/usr/share/doc/liblucene2-java-doc/demo/ --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/pkg-java/lucene2.git _______________________________________________ pkg-java-commits mailing list [email protected] http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-java-commits

